Does tequila have a smell?

Tequila's own aromas

In a tequila, we find primary tequila aromas, which come from the raw material (raw or cooked agave), secondary tequila aromas, mainly fruity, from fermentation and distillation and finally, tertiary tequila aromas, usually sweet, spicy and woody, which come from resting our tequila in oak barrels.

How long can someone smell alcohol on your breath?

In general, alcohol can be detected for up to: 6 hours in the blood. 12 to 24 hours on the breath. 12 to 24 hours in urine (longer depending on the type of test conducted)

Does wine make your breath smell?

Alcohol, even though it's a liquid, causes dehydration and less saliva production. This causes you to have a dry mouth. When your mouth is dry, bacteria grow. That makes your breath smell bad.

Does beer make your breath stink?

When we drink too much alcohol, our bodies treat the substance as a toxin and convert it to less harmful chemicals to protect us from its damaging effects. About 90% of the alcohol we consume gets converted to acetic acid, and that's what causes bad breath following an alcohol binge.
